Benefits of Commercial Siding

A commercial re-clad affects more than appearance. Material choice drives your maintenance budget, your insurance position, and sometimes code compliance, since construction type and occupancy can restrict combustible cladding. Continuous Insulation Opportunity

A re-side is the practical moment to add continuous exterior insulation, since the wall is already open. That is where the energy saving comes from rather than from the cladding itself, and it can help with energy code compliance on a major renovation.

Longer Replacement Cycle

Fiber cement and metal systems typically run decades between replacements, which keeps cladding off your near-term capital plan.

Reduced Maintenance

No repainting cycle on prefinished or factory-finished systems, which for a multi-building site removes a recurring line from the operating budget.

Potential Insurance Benefits

Some carriers offer premium discounts for non-combustible cladding. Availability and amount vary, so check with your insurer.

Fiber-Cement-Siding

Fiber Cement Siding

Fiber cement siding is non-combustible under ASTM E136, dimensionally stable through freeze-thaw, and available with factory-applied finishes. The usual specification where fire performance or a long warranty term is the priority.

Metal Siding

Metal is non-combustible and will not rot or attract pests, which suits industrial and modern commercial elevations. Metal siding can dent under large hail, so gauge and profile matter in this market. Ask about PVDF coating systems, which carry the longest finish warranties.

Vinyl Siding

The lowest installed cost of the three, with no painting required. Best suited to lower-rise buildings and budget-driven projects. Note that vinyl siding is combustible, which may affect its suitability depending on construction type and occupancy.
